Amaechi Appoints 6 Female Permanent Secretaries, Sacks Commissioners by Livebetalife(f): 3:38pm On Jan 03, 2013 |
Swearing-in the six female Permanent Secretaries at a special occasion at the Council Chamber of Government House in Port Harcourt, the Rivers State capital on Wednesday, Governor Amaechi while congratulating the new Permanent Secretaries, said they were appointed on merit and urged them to be fair and just as they contribute to the growth of the state’s sub-national economy. Those newly sworn-in permanent secretaries are DrOffor Nnesochi,Mrs Iragunima Comfort and Mrs Clara Gogo Princewill. Others are; Mrs Amie Nemi Iwo, Mrs Wihioka Comfort and Dr Justina Jumbo. The governor explained that the appointment of the six female permanent secretarieswill increase the number of female permanent secretariesin the state civil service. He also directed the Chairman of the State Civil Service and the Head of Service to put measures in place to promote civil servants who perform well and punish those who don’t, stressing that only civil servants deserving promotion should be promoted. Meanwhile, at the state’s New Year banquet in Government House in Port Harcourt, Mr Amaechi Amaechi relieved the Commissioner for Special Duties; Mr Emeka Wogu of his appointment and replaced himwith Mr Omunakwe Dickson, whose name will be sent to the Rivers State House of Assembly for confirmation. The governor also used the party to take stock of fulfilled government promises to the people of the state onroads and other infrastructures in the past year, noting that his administration faced some challenges during the past year. He reassured the people of improved power supply in the state in the New Year, commencement of work at the Greater Port Harcourt City, Port Harcourt water supply and the repair and completion of roads in variousparts of the state amongst others http://livebetalife.com/gov-amechi-appoints-6-female-permanent-secretaries-sacks-commissioners/ 2 Likes |
